Dominic Thiem Shifts from Tennis to Football: A New Journey Begins

Former US Open champion Dominic Thiem, who stepped away from professional tennis in 2024, is making a surprising return to competitive sports—but this time, it’s on the football field. The 32-year-old, once ranked World No. 3, is joining an amateur football club in the lower leagues of Austria.

Thiem’s tennis career was cut short due to ongoing injuries, closing a chapter that had once promised so much. He officially announced his retirement after the 2024 season, having faced a heartbreaking end to his time on the tennis circuit during his last match at the US Open, a venue that holds special memories for him. He won the US Open title in 2020 but was sidelined for months due to a serious wrist injury that impacted his return to peak form.

After his last match, where he lost to Ben Shelton, Thiem expressed peace with his decision to retire. “I faced many struggles in recent years, and I couldn’t get back to my old level. But once I decided to retire in March, I felt good about it,” he shared. He reflected on how he loved the tour but also cherished a more normal lifestyle at home, attributing his early retirement to bad luck with injuries but claiming he had no regrets.

Thiem’s passion for football has now led him to the local pitches of Lower Austria. He has registered with Badener AC, an amateur club that plays in Austria’s eighth division. His journey into football isn’t entirely sudden; he played ten matches and scored a goal for SC Lichtenwrth, a club in his hometown, before deciding to join Badener AC through a mutual friend.

Despite his illustrious tennis background, Thiem won’t be treated like a star at his new club. Badener AC’s management has confirmed that he will need to earn his spot in the starting lineup just like any other player. “We’re excited to have him on board, and we’ve heard he’s a good footballer,” commented Petrovic from the club, acknowledging Thiem’s potential contributions.

For Thiem, who spent over a decade performing under pressure in front of large crowds, shifting from packed stadiums to local club fields presents an opportunity to keep his competitive spirit alive, all while enjoying the game he loves.

Thiem’s Final Tennis Match

Dominic Thiem officially ended his tennis career on October 22, 2024, after a defeat to Italy’s Luciano Darderi in the first round of the Vienna Open. In front of an enthusiastic home crowd at Vienna Stadthalle, Thiem lost in straight sets, 6-7 (6), 2-6, in a match that lasted 91 minutes.

The match started promisingly for Thiem, who took an early lead and even had a set point during the tiebreak. However, Darderi managed to turn the tide, clinching that tightly contested opening set. As the match went on, Thiem struggled, allowing Darderi to take control and secure the win.

This defeat marked the last of 563 matches in a career that had so much potential, yet was plagued by injuries. Following the match, Thiem received a heartfelt standing ovation from nearly 10,000 fans, as he placed his racket in a display case on the court—an emotional farewell to his remarkable career.
